This position will be responsible for the installation, maintenance, and repair and testing of a wide range of electrical equipment such as programmable logic controllers, generators, motors, transformers, control panels, cables, power distribution systems and associated switchgear in the plant.

This position will assure safe workplace practices are followed at all times and drive safety awareness through leading by example.

This includes predictive, preventive and proactive electrical maintenance analysis. He / she must work to all codes and regulations while making electrical installations, adjustments and repairs in plant and office environments as well as assist outside contractors on major projects.

This position requires a broad working knowledge of electric and electronics principles, formulas and applications.

Responsibilities :

Assemble, install, test, and maintain electrical or electronic wiring, equipment, appliances, apparatus, and fixtures, using hand tools and power tools.

Connect wires to circuit breakers, transformers, or other components.

Test electrical systems and continuity of circuits in electrical wiring, equipment, and fixtures, using testing devices such as ohmmeters, voltmeters, and oscilloscopes, to ensure compatibility and safety of system.

Diagnose malfunctioning systems, apparatus, and components, using test equipment and hand tools, to locate the cause of a breakdown and correct the problem.

Advise supervisor and or management immediately on whether continued operation of electrical equipment could be hazardous to the facility.

Provide assistance during emergencies by operating generators, UPS’s, switchgears, or any other duties to keep facility operating electrically.

Respond and troubleshoot electrical equipment problems within the company-owned facilities. Assist in maintaining inspection and maintenance of life safety systems

Place conduit (pipes or tubing) inside designated partitions, walls, or other concealed areas, and pull insulated wires or cables through the conduit to complete circuits between boxes or as directed by supervisor.

Insure compliance with federal and state codes. Other duties or projects as assigned or requested

Plan layout and install electrical wiring, equipment and fixtures, based on job specifications and local codes. Prepare sketches or follow blueprints to determine the location of wiring and equipment and to ensure conformance to building and safety codes.

Maintains professional and technical knowledge by attending educational workshops; reviewing professional publications; establishing personal networks;

participating in professional societies

Work from ladders, scaffolds, and roofs to install, maintain or repair electrical wiring, equipment, and fixtures. Instruct 1-2 lower level technicians and guiding temporary and seasonal employees in general labor and basic work procedures and safe working practices.

Train ready-replacement technician

Develop, coordinate and communicate proposed schedules for periodic testing of critical equipment and installations with Supervisor and key Data Center operations personnel.

Maintain accurate records regarding equipment maintenance and replacements.
